From 9th July to 11th September, including the summer school holidays from 21st July to 4th September, get set for electrifying science, out-ofthis-world space journeys and outdoor nature explorations at Winchester Science Centre. Sparks – free science show Continuing Winchester Science Centre’s 20 years of wow celebration, this summer visitors are invited to take a trip down memory with a return to the popular electricity show theme – but with a retro 2002 twist. Over the past 20 years the way we use electricity has radically changed as our use of personal technology has evolved. We rely so heavily on electricity to power our lives. But what is it and how is it generated? Let’s find out together in Sparks. The Planetarium The days may be longer in summer but the stars are always shining in the Planetarium. Visitors can add on an unforgettable presenterled live show or subtitled film show. Blast off into space with Solar System Adventure, a presenter-led live show. Experience a magical journey through the stars. Discover constellations and experience the awesome scale of the Solar System as an expert presenter explores the wonders above us. Bio:Space – indoor and outdoor adventures Did you know that Winchester Science Centre is in the picturesque South Downs National Park? This summer visitors can uncover the minibeasts and bugs that make their home there. Check out the ant and mealworm homes inside in Bio:Space before following the spotters trail to the Butterfly Conservation reserve. Immersive science fun and huge demos Don’t miss the hugely popular, and huge in size, explosive demos in Science Live that take place right on the exhibition floor throughout the day. These are definitely not ones to try at home! Families can also embark on an exhilarating adventure through the Science Centre’s immersive exhibits including the out-of-this-world Explorer:Space zone and tuneful sound, hearing and vibration exhibition. Venture into an enormous 10m long guitar to feel the vibrations, experience the wonder of acoustics inside the sonic rocket and climb inside a giant ear to explore its inner workings. Laugh and learn together by making sounds in the huge echo tubes, discover more about decibels, rhythm and frequency and try your hand at British Sign Language. To infinity and beyond! As part of a collaboration with Disney and Pixar, Winchester Science Centre is gearing up for an expedition to space this summer to celebrate the science that inspired the new movie, Lightyear. Between Thursday 21st July and Sunday 4th September, visitors can experience an explosive Science Live spaceship launch and out-of-this-world Space Ranger challenge trail.
